Tips for ACT English test
Read the Whole Sentence.
Don't Be Afraid to Pick NO CHANGE.
Don't Rush.
Rely on Rules, Not Your Ear.
Be Sure You Know the Easy, Common Rules.
Eliminate Identical Answers.
Pick the Clearest Answer.
Answer the Question that You're Asked.
